Bangalore: Minor domestic help badly beaten up by employers, fights for life

The couple was arrested for the act.
The employers tried to prove that the victim had epileptic seizures
The minor, an orphan from Darjeeling in West Bengal, was brought to the Nimhans in an unconscious state on Thursday night. Her employer, who brought her to the hospital, said she had epilepsy and had seizures. On Friday, he took her to another hospital in Bomanahalli but disappeared after that. The police were alerted after this and the girl was shifted to the current hospital.
Neighbours told the police that the child was badly beaten up and was also not fed properly.
